About Doris Au Yeung
Doris Au Yeung is the Vice President of Innovation and Startup Partnerships at Motive Partners, where she has worked since 2017. She has held various positions in finance and consulting, including roles at Morgan Stanley, Coutts, and Lehman Brothers.
Current Role at Motive Partners
Doris Au Yeung serves as Vice President of Innovation and Startup Partnerships at Motive Partners. She has held this position since 2017, contributing to the firm's focus on fostering innovation within the financial services sector. Based in New York, she plays a key role in establishing partnerships with startups to enhance the firm's strategic initiatives.
Previous Experience in Financial Services
Doris Au Yeung has extensive experience in the financial services industry. She worked at Morgan Stanley as Vice President in Institutional Equities and Fixed Income Client Reporting from 2011 to 2013. Prior to that, she held the position of Director, North Asia Business Partner at Coutts for nine months in 2013. Her career also includes roles at Nomura as Assistant Vice President in Financial Planning and Strategy, and at Lehman Brothers as Assistant Vice President in Change Management.
Consulting Background
Doris Au Yeung began her career as a Management Consultant at BearingPoint from 2004 to 2006 in New York. This role provided her with foundational experience in consulting, which she later applied in various positions within the financial sector.
Educational Background
Doris Au Yeung holds a Master of Business Administration from the University of Chicago Booth School of Business, where she studied from 2015 to 2017. She also earned a Bachelor of Business Administration from Baruch College, completing her degree from 1998 to 2002. Additionally, she studied at NYU School of Professional Studies from 2007 to 2008.
